The Celtic Open 2026 brings dancers from across Europe and beyond to Dublin for a dynamic weekend of Ballroom and Latin competitions. With a mix of international championships, ranking events, and open categories, the event offers opportunities for both experienced competitors and rising talents to take the floor.
Organized by Anna Sevastijanova, a respected professional dancer and coach, the competition continues to grow as a meeting point for passionate dancers who want to compete, improve, and connect within the global dance community.

What to Expect
- Ballroom and Latin competitions
- WDO World U19 and U21 Latin Championships
- WDO Amateur Latin Showdance Championship
- WDO Amateur Latin & Ballroom Ranking Event
- International open competition for juveniles, juniors, solos, and seniors
- International participants and judges
